Home
last modified time | relevance | path

Searched refs:clk_rate_nb (Results 1 - 2 of 2) sorted by relevance

/kernel/linux/linux-5.10/drivers/i2c/busses/
H A Di2c-rk3x.c180 * @clk_rate_nb: i2c clk rate change notify
203 struct notifier_block clk_rate_nb; member
930 struct rk3x_i2c *i2c = container_of(nb, struct rk3x_i2c, clk_rate_nb); in rk3x_i2c_clk_notifier_cb()
1343 i2c->clk_rate_nb.notifier_call = rk3x_i2c_clk_notifier_cb; in rk3x_i2c_probe()
1344 ret = clk_notifier_register(i2c->clk, &i2c->clk_rate_nb); in rk3x_i2c_probe()
1360 clk_notifier_unregister(i2c->clk, &i2c->clk_rate_nb); in rk3x_i2c_probe()
1374 clk_notifier_unregister(i2c->clk, &i2c->clk_rate_nb); in rk3x_i2c_remove()
/kernel/linux/linux-6.6/drivers/i2c/busses/
H A Di2c-rk3x.c180 * @clk_rate_nb: i2c clk rate change notify
203 struct notifier_block clk_rate_nb; member
930 struct rk3x_i2c *i2c = container_of(nb, struct rk3x_i2c, clk_rate_nb); in rk3x_i2c_clk_notifier_cb()
1356 i2c->clk_rate_nb.notifier_call = rk3x_i2c_clk_notifier_cb; in rk3x_i2c_probe()
1357 ret = clk_notifier_register(i2c->clk, &i2c->clk_rate_nb); in rk3x_i2c_probe()
1380 clk_notifier_unregister(i2c->clk, &i2c->clk_rate_nb); in rk3x_i2c_probe()
1394 clk_notifier_unregister(i2c->clk, &i2c->clk_rate_nb); in rk3x_i2c_remove()

Completed in 4 milliseconds